スタックのコピー
リソース・マネージャでスタックを複製します。
スタックは、CLIのみを使用してコピーできます。
スタックをコピーするには、oci resource-manager stack copy
コマンドおよび必須パラメータを使用します。
oci resource-manager stack copy --stack-id <stack_OCID>
CLIコマンドのパラメータおよび値の完全なリストは、リソース・マネージャのコマンドライン・リファレンスを参照してください。
リクエストの例
現在のコンパートメントおよびリージョンにスタックのコピーを作成します
oci resource-manager stack copy --stack-id <stack_OCID>
別のコンパートメントへのスタックのコピー
oci resource-manager stack copy --stack-id <stack_OCID> --destination-compartment-id <compartment_OCID>
CI/CDを使用するスタックを別のリージョンにコピーします
この例では、スタックはGitHubを指定する構成ソース・プロバイダを使用します。これは、継続的インテグレーションおよび継続的デリバリ(CI/CD)の実現に役立ちます。スタックを別のリージョンにコピーする場合は、GitHubアクセス・トークンが必要です。
oci resource-manager stack copy --stack-id <stack_OCID> --destination-region <region> --access-token <token>